Abstract

A chemical complex of a biocidal agent such as ortho-phenylphenol and chlorpyrifos and a non-ionic polymer of 2-ethyl oxazoline (PEOx). The complex is compatible with and contained in a plastic film such as polyethylene, polypropylene and poly(vinyl chloride) and the product is characterized by a reduced rate of release of the biocide without adversely affecting either the properties of the biocide or the film itself. The biocide-impregnated plastic finds utility in bags and in packing used to inhibit fungicidal growth and to prevent attack by insects and bacteria during growing, drying, packing, shipping, storage and marketing of fruits and vegetables.
